Book excerpt: IMPORTANT as was for centuries the part played by the interdict in the history of both church and state, no book has hitherto been devoted to it. Late in the sixteenth century the French jurist Pierre Pithou attempted a survey of its history in his essay De l'ongine et du progres des Interdicts ecclesiastiques; but this, though able, is only a sketch. In 1869 the German canonist Franz Kober published in three successive issues of the Archiv fur katholisches Kirchenrecht a careful study entitled "Das Interdict." While rich in information regarding the history and use of the interdict, this deals mainly with its place in ecclesiastical law. In 1897 a young American scholar, Arthur C. Howland, submitted for the doctorate at the University of Pennsylvania a thesis on "The Interdict, its Rise and Development to the Pontificate of Alexander III ", i. e., to 1159. This thesis has never been printed; but in 1899 Dr. Howland read before the American Historical Association a paper based upon it-' , The Origin of the Local Interdict - which was published in the Association's report for that year. It narrates the story of the interdict to 1031. Excepting pamphlets purely polemic, like those called forth by the Venetian interdict of 1606, and narratives devoted to single episodes, these few studies form the entire monographic literature of the subject.The present essay, while aspiring to serve as a convenient introduction to a knowledge of the interdict, attempts no exhaustive treatment. To the history of the interdict its fresh contribution is only a sifting and use of the materials for the time of Pope Innocent III. Nor is it meant to be a study of the canonical law relating to the discipline-a theme adequately treated by the canonists. Its aim is to show the actual use and effects of the interdict; and by" the interdict" it for the most part means only what has been currently known in history by that name-the comprehensive territorial measure known to canonists as the" local general interdict ", and not unhappily defined by an American newspaper, in a recent case of its employment, as " a general ecclesiastical strike ".

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Interdict, Its History and Its Operation: With Especial Attention to the Time of Pope Innocent III; 1198 1216 In order to treat this theme to the best advantage it seemed advisable to make an exhaustive study of some typical and reasonably short period of time, the sources for which are abundant and comparatively available. The pontificate of Innocent III seemed to be such a period. The plan of work has been shaped by the purpose and the material. To avoid constant restatement of the history and the laws relating to the interdict, these matters have been brie y treated in the first chapter. The other chapters deal with the actual operation of the interdict; they are based principally on material from the time of Innocent 111, but the author has felt free to insert information from other periods whenever it seemed peculiarly apposite. The appendix contains a chronological list of inter dicts from 1198 to 1216, many of which have been partially discussed in preceding chapters partially, because the devel opment of the particular topic under consideration made a longer statement of the interdict at that point inadvisable. But, as this method left many interesting features of the inter dict unmentioned, such incompletely used cases as are im portant and the source material for which warranted the procedure are set down in full in the appendix. That this ambulatorium was considered an amelioration of the severity of the interdict appears from the fact that Innocent III, inconsequence of a complaint of the Spanish prelates about the grievous results of the general interdict, partly relaxed it by making it ambulatory.48 The ecclesiastics of Auxerre found it expedient to do the same thing during the quarrel of their bishop with Peter Courtenay.4' The interdict on Denmark, after having been generally unobserved for two years, was finally changed to an interdict solely on those parts in which the queen and her accomplices were.48 A few cases of ambulatory interdict arose out of the detention of some person or property in a locality: Henry II of England was notified that, unless he yielded the daughters of Louis within forty days, the province in which they were detained would be interdicted.4' The Archbishop of Cologne ordered that, if any ecclesiastical person were detained in a place for more than three days, the locality should fall under interdict.60 The captivity of Queen Sybil and other Sicilians caused interdict to be threatened for all dioceses in which they were held prisoners."
